Oat Flour Substitutes
GrainsFinely ground oats with a mild, slightly sweet flavor. Naturally gluten-free (if certified). Used in pancakes, muffins, cookies, and quick breads.

Oat Flour substitute ratios and notes
Barley Flour or Meal
Barley flour has a similar mild sweetness and density. Works well in muffins, pancakes, and quick breads. Not gluten-free.
Rice Flour, Brown
Brown rice flour is gluten-free with a slightly gritty texture. Works in most baked goods but may benefit from added xanthan gum for binding.
Millet Flour
Millet flour is fine, light, and gluten-free with a mild flavor. Works well in pancakes, muffins, and flatbreads.
